On a Mission to Modernize Product Portfolio, Post Office Delivers Their First App Fast With OutSystems Low-Code

Post Office, the U.K. financial services retailer with 11,500 outlets and access to some 17 million customers, set out to modernize its product portfolio and create new revenue streams by launching a B2C native mobile app for travel money and insurance. The challenge was fast time to market for a first-ever native app, strict financial regulations, and complex integrations with legacy systems managed by third parties, all while needing strong security, code reuse, and data insight.

Using OutSystems low-code, the Business Innovation team built, tested, and launched Post Office Travel for iOS and Android in just four months—letting customers buy and manage Travel Money Cards, add travel insurance, and find nearby branches/ATMs with GPS, while integrating with partners like First Rate Exchange Services, Post Office Insurance, and Accenture. The app reached over 100,000 users in the first three months, dramatically shortened development time, simplified backend integration, and now serves as the foundation for Post Office’s wider digital strategy.
